使用OBS NDI插件实现视频音频高效传输
5星 · 超过95%的资源 需积分: 29 194 浏览量
更新于2024-11-22
收藏 1.67MB ZIP 举报
资源摘要信息: OBS NDI插件是一种用于Open Broadcaster Software(OBS)的扩展插件,该插件通过NewTek的网络设备接口(NDI)协议,允许高效地在局域网内的计算机之间传输高质量的视频和音频信号,从而支持复杂的直播环境和多机位现场制作。此插件的应用场景包括但不限于网络直播、视频制作、远程视频协作等。
知识点详细说明:
1. OBS介绍:
- OBS,即Open Broadcaster Software,是一个广泛使用的开源直播软件,它允许用户进行视频录制和实时流媒体广播。
- OBS提供了丰富的功能,包括场景切换、实时视频/音频捕获、源添加/移除、特效应用以及插件支持等。
2. NDI协议说明:
- NDI,全称为Network Device Interface,由NewTek公司开发,是一个使视频和音频设备在IP网络上相互通信的开放标准协议。
- NDI协议支持高画质视频和音频的实时传输,适用于高质量的视频生产环境,并且传输过程中的低延迟特点使得NDI成为专业直播和录制中的重要选择。
- NDI的优势在于其IP网络传输特性,通过局域网即可实现多设备之间的无缝连接,大幅降低了传统视频布线的复杂性和成本。
3. OBS NDI插件的功能和优势:
- OBS NDI插件将OBS软件与NDI协议相结合,允许OBS作为视频源在局域网内的NDI兼容设备之间进行视频信号的广播和接收。
- 插件安装后,OBS可以作为一个NDI发送器或接收器,使用户能够将OBS的视频输出发送到其他支持NDI的设备上,或者在OBS中接收来自其他设备的NDI视频信号。
- 该插件在直播场景中尤为实用,它使得多个OBS实例(或配合其他NDI兼容设备)可以轻松地在同一个网络内协同工作,通过网络实现直播间的多机位切换和高效互动。
- 插件的高效传输能力也意味着对带宽的需求相对较低,同时能够保证音视频信号的同步性和高质量。
4. 应用场景:
- 网络直播:在直播中,通过OBS NDI插件可以实现多机位切换、远程视频引入等高级功能,提高直播的观赏性和互动性。
- 视频制作:在视频制作中,可利用NDI协议进行远程场景切换和实时视频合成,促进远程工作团队之间的协作。
- 教育和培训:在远程教育和在线培训场景中,利用OBS NDI插件可以让讲师在不同地点进行视频的高效传输和接入,增加教学互动性。
5. 插件安装和使用:
- 下载OBS NDI插件:用户需要从官方网站或可信的资源下载最新版本的OBS NDI插件。
- 安装插件:在OBS软件中通过插件菜单添加下载的NDI插件文件,完成安装后,即可在OBS中看到新增的NDI源、输出等选项。
- 配置和使用:用户需确保网络中其他支持NDI的设备已正确配置,以便OBS能够发现和使用这些设备。随后,在OBS的场景中添加NDI源,并根据需要进行设置即可。
6. 技术支持和社区资源:
- 用户在安装和使用OBS NDI插件过程中,可能需要参考官方文档和社区论坛的讨论来解决遇到的问题。
- OBS和NDI社区都相对活跃,提供了大量的教程、案例和解决方案供用户学习和参考。
7. 系统要求和兼容性:
- 在使用OBS NDI插件之前,用户需要确保操作系统符合插件的最低要求,并且OBS软件需要更新到支持该插件的版本。
- NDI插件可能还会对网络环境有一定的要求,如网络带宽、稳定性等因素,用户应事先检查和优化,以保证最佳的使用体验。
综上所述,OBS NDI插件为OBS用户提供了通过网络高效传输高质量视频音频的可能,极大地扩展了OBS在专业直播和视频制作中的应用潜力,使得多机位直播和复杂视频制作成为可能。对于需要进行高质量视频传播的用户,该插件是一个非常值得推荐的解决方案。
点击了解资源详情
点击了解资源详情
点击了解资源详情
2022-06-14 上传
2024-03-05 上传
2024-04-08 上传
2021-04-29 上传
2021-08-20 上传
2024-04-08 上传
ltf504
- 粉丝: 0
- 资源: 12
最新资源
- C语言数组操作:高度检查器编程实践
- 基于Swift开发的嘉定单车LBS iOS应用项目解析
- 钗头凤声乐表演的二度创作分析报告
- 分布式数据库特训营全套教程资料
- JavaScript开发者Robert Bindar的博客平台
- MATLAB投影寻踪代码教程及文件解压缩指南
- HTML5拖放实现的RPSLS游戏教程
- HT://Dig引擎接口,Ampoliros开源模块应用
- 全面探测服务器性能与PHP环境的iprober PHP探针v0.024
- 新版提醒应用v2:基于MongoDB的数据存储
- 《我的世界》东方大陆1.12.2材质包深度体验
- Hypercore Promisifier: JavaScript中的回调转换为Promise包装器
- 探索开源项目Artifice:Slyme脚本与技巧游戏
- Matlab机器人学习代码解析与笔记分享
- 查尔默斯大学计算物理作业HP2解析
- GitHub问题管理新工具:GIRA-crx插件介绍